Directions 1 Rub rim of a chilled margarita glass with half a lime. 2 Dip into salt to coat. 3 In a shaker with ice, add Jose Cuervo Especial, Jose Cuervo Lime Margarita mix, and Grand Marnier. 4 Shake vigorously. 5 Strain into glass filled with ice

A standard recipe for the Cadillac margarita includes 1 1/2 ounces of tequila, 1 ounce of Grand Marnier orange liqueur and 1/4 ounce of fresh lime juice, per DrinksMixer. There are 96 calories in 1 1/2 ounces of 80-proof tequila. Meanwhile, there are 76 calories in 1 ounce of 80-proof Grand Marnier and 2 calories in 1/4 ounce of lime juice.
